Fear not, we have no plans to increase the class size, nor are we abandoning the principle of enrolling a maximum of one third of our class in EA. Recent changes in the early application policies of some of our peer institutions have increased the number of outstanding applications to MIT and to many other highly selective schools. Each universitys yield (the percentage of students who accept their offer of admission) is predicted to decrease accordingly, and the increase in the number of students admitted to MIT in Early Action is simply a reflection of this. Kevin has some nice photos in his latest post of the final class of 3.091: Introduction to Solid State Chemistry. Professor Don Sadoway, arguably the best and most popular teacher at MIT, always wears a tuxedo to his final 3.091 lecture and always concludes with a discussion of the chemistry of Champagne. The class is officially over when he drinks the Champagne (well, except for the final exam, to which he wears a tux with tails).
